About James D. Weinstein
James D. Weinstein is a scholar working on Neurology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Surgery and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, having authored 24 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(5 papers), Cerebral Venous Sinus Thrombosis (5 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(3 pap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(3 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(3 papers), Tracheal and airway disorders (3 papers), Glaucoma and retinal disorders (2 papers) and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Neurology (729 citations),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(201 citations),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(285 citations), Surgery (492 citations) and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(346 citations). James D. Weinstein has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Thomas W. Langfitt, Neal F. Kassell, David C. Goodman, Kevin F. Spratt, Anna N.A. Tosteson, John‐Erik Bell, K J Koval, Thomas R. Hedges, Luigi Gagliardi and T. W. Langfitt. Their work appears in journals such as Neurology, Journal of neurosurgery, Acta Neurochirurgica, Journal of Bone and Joint Surgery and The Anatomical Record.
